Is Russia’s invasion of Ukraine ‘doomed’?

World

Senior Ukrainian military officials believe Russia is planning a massive attack in the northeastern Kharkiv region in a bid to draw Ukraine’s efforts away from its counteroffensive.

It comes as the boss of MI6, Sir Richard Moore, suggested the invasion was “doomed”.

On the Sky News Daily, Niall Paterson sits down with our international affairs editor Dominic Waghorn and security and defence analyst Professor Michael Clarke to unpick the military offensive and counteroffensive.

Plus, they discuss the news that a US soldier is being held in North Korea after crossing the border from South Korea without authorisation, as confirmed by the US military.
